Hope Valley has an obesity rate of 30.4%, which is 5.7pp below the national average. The depression rate is 23.4%, near the national average. About 6.0% of adults lack health insurance. 84.4% of residents had an annual checkup in the past year. There are 5 hospitals nearby. 5 offer emergency services. The average CMS quality rating is 3.6 out of 5.
